Overview of Miniature Air Pump

A miniature air pump (or micro air pump) is a compact, low-power motorized device designed to move gas, deliver positive pressure (inflation), or create vacuum (suction). Operating typically on low-voltage DC (3V–12V), these pumps are used in portable medical devices, aquarium aerators, air sampling, and automated industrial tools.

Components

Piston or Diaphragm Mechanism
At the core of a mini air pump is either a piston or a diaphragm. The micro piston pumps, generally made of high-quality metal, moves back and forth within a cylinder. Alternatively, a flexible miniature diaphragm pump might do the job by oscillating in a controlled manner. These movements create a vacuum, allowing the pump to suck in air.

 

Compression and Expulsion
Once the air is drawn into the pump, the piston or diaphragm compresses it, effectively increasing its pressure. The mechanism then reverses its motion, causing the compressed air to be expelled through the outlet valve with significant force. This cycle of suction and expulsion enables the mini air pump to fulfill a variety of tasks.

 

Control System
Modern mini air pumps often come with advanced control systems. These systems can be programmed to adjust the speed and pressure of the pump, providing a high level of customization to meet specific application needs.

Application
 

Medical and Healthcare Devices
Wound Therapy Systems: Micropumps regulate suction for wound drainage (negative pressure) while delivering air for patient comfort (positive pressure).
Inhalers and Nebulizers: These pumps balance air suction for medication intake and pressurized air for efficient drug delivery.

 

Laboratory and Analytical Equipment
Fluid Handling Systems: Micropumps allow for accurate fluid movement through simultaneous vacuum and pressure application, such as in lab-on-a-chip systems.
Sample Preparation: Dual pressure helps manage air evacuation and specific gas infusion, essential for sample preparation in analytical devices.

 

Industrial and Environmental Monitoring
Air Quality Monitoring: These systems rely on vacuum generation for sampling and positive pressure for sensor calibration and cleaning.
Industrial Automation: Micropumps assist in tasks like vacuum suction and pressurized air expulsion, facilitating automated operations such as robotics or vacuum handling systems.

 

Consumer Electronics and Automation
Vacuum Cleaners and Robotic Systems: These pumps drive suction and pressurized air streams for dust extraction and debris dislodgement, improving cleaning efficiency in compact, automated devices.

Q: What factors should be considered when selecting a miniature air pump?

A: Key factors include flow rate, pressure/vacuum level, noise level, power consumption, lifetime, chemical compatibility, and operating environment. Buyers should also consider whether the pump will handle clean air, gases, or corrosive media.

Q: What is the typical lifespan of a miniature air pump?

A: The lifespan depends on the pump type and application, but high-quality miniature air pumps typically offer 3,000 to 10,000 hours of continuous operation. Brushless motors can extend service life significantly.

Q: Are miniature air pumps suitable for continuous operation?

A: Yes, many models are designed for continuous duty. However, it is essential to verify the duty cycle rating and ensure proper thermal management to avoid overheating.

Q: What noise levels can be expected from miniature air pumps?

A: Noise levels generally range from 40 dB to 65 dB, depending on design and operating conditions. Low-noise models are available for sensitive applications such as medical or laboratory equipment.

Q: Can miniature air pumps handle liquids or only air?

A: Most miniature air pumps are designed for gas transfer only. For liquid handling, a diaphragm liquid pump or peristaltic pump would be more appropriate unless the pump is specifically designed for wet conditions.

Q: What power supply options are available?

A: Miniature air pumps are commonly available in DC configurations (e.g., 3V, 6V, 12V, 24V), making them suitable for battery-powered and portable devices. AC versions are less common but available for fixed installations.

Q: How energy-efficient are miniature air pumps?

A: Efficiency varies by design, but modern miniature pumps are optimized for low power consumption, making them suitable for portable and energy-sensitive applications.

Q: What materials are typically used in miniature air pumps?

A: Common materials include engineering plastics, aluminum alloys, stainless steel, and elastomers like EPDM or PTFE for diaphragms. Material selection depends on chemical compatibility and durability requirements.

Q: Can the pump performance be customized?

A: Yes, many manufacturers offer customization options, including flow rate, pressure range, voltage, connectors, and mounting configurations to meet specific OEM requirements.

Q: What certifications should buyers look for?

A: Depending on the application, relevant certifications may include CE, RoHS, REACH, ISO 9001, and for medical use, ISO 13485 or FDA compliance.

Q: How do diaphragm air pumps compare to piston air pumps?

A: Diaphragm pumps are quieter, oil-free, and require less maintenance, making them ideal for clean applications. Piston pumps typically provide higher pressure but may generate more noise and vibration.

Q: Are miniature air pumps oil-free?

A: Most miniature air pumps are designed to be oil-free, ensuring clean airflow and reducing maintenance requirements, which is especially important for medical and analytical applications.
